
The Executive Director will be responsible for advising the Board on governance issues, compliance with legislation, and strategic planning initiatives. They will lead the organization in creating and implementing strategies aligned with the vision set by the Board, as well as identifying growth opportunities. The Executive Director will also represent the organization to the community, government, and other stakeholders, and collaborate with health care partners to advance system-level initiatives.In terms of leadership and human resources, the Executive Director will provide guidance to staff, manage resources in accordance with accepted practices, and ensure accountability for fulfilling the organization's mission. They will interpret and implement the Board's strategic direction, goals, and objectives into operational plans, while also overseeing financial management to ensure sound fiscal practices. Additionally, the Executive Director will support the management team in overseeing all operations, managing contracts, and ensuring legal and security requirements are met for all agreements.
